Let down issues

So when I first started bf I had an incredibly fast and strong let down and baby would basically choke, she got used to this though and feeding was going so well
But the last couple of weeks my letdown takes forever to happen, she will latch and unlatch in frustration over and over until my letdown comes which is sometimes 5minutes +
I have tried massaging and hand expressing first ect but it’s so stressful! Some times baby is getting so upset she just woke wait long enough and then just doesn’t eat
I feel my boobs sting when letdown comes so I can tell when milk comes and then she settles straight away when it comes out so I know the letdown is the issue but how do I make my letdown faster?
